Could a simple blood test solve the mystery of early puberty in girls?

Summary
This study measured two natural substances, spexin and phoenixin-20, in the blood of 143 girls to see if they can help doctors tell the difference between true early puberty (central precocious puberty) and a harmless early breast development (premature thelarche). The goal was to find a better way to diagnose without unnecessary treatments. No treatment was given; the study only observed and compared levels among the groups.
